From 247ec0cb841c28b97a186675c0ef923a0ede2f40 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Niklas Haas Date: Sun, 26 Jun 2016 19:57:29 +0200 Subject: csputils: add Panasonic V-Gamut primaries This is actually not entirely trivial since it involves negative Yxy coordinates, so the CMM has to be capable of full floating point operation. Fortunately, LittleCMS is, so we can just blindly implement it. --- video/csputils.c | 9 +++++++++ 1 file changed, 9 insertions(+) (limited to 'video/csputils.c') diff --git a/video/csputils.c b/video/csputils.c index e9e6772ac8..b85b1f28f2 100644 --- a/video/csputils.c +++ b/video/csputils.c @@ -65,6 +65,7 @@ const struct m_opt_choice_alternatives mp_csp_prim_names[] = { {"prophoto", MP_CSP_PRIM_PRO_PHOTO}, {"cie1931", MP_CSP_PRIM_CIE_1931}, {"dci-p3", MP_CSP_PRIM_DCI_P3}, + {"v-gamut", MP_CSP_PRIM_V_GAMUT}, {0} }; @@ -422,6 +423,14 @@ struct mp_csp_primaries mp_get_csp_primaries(enum mp_csp_prim spc) .blue = {0.150, 0.060}, .white = d65 }; + // From Panasonic VARICAM reference manual + case MP_CSP_PRIM_V_GAMUT: + return (struct mp_csp_primaries) { + .red = {0.730, 0.280}, + .green = {0.165, 0.840}, + .blue = {0.100, -0.03}, + .white = d65 + }; default: return (struct mp_csp_primaries) {{0}}; } -- cgit v1.2.3
